yonka-gwp{display:flex;flex-direction:column;padding:0 1rem}yonka-gwp.loading{opacity:.4;pointer-events:none}yonka-gwp .gwp-button-prev{left:19px;top:calc(100% - 45px)}yonka-gwp slider-element{position:relative;overflow:hidden}yonka-gwp .gwp-button-next{right:19px;top:calc(100% - 45px)}.template-cart yonka-gwp .gwp-button-prev{left:-18px}.template-cart yonka-gwp .gwp-button-next{right:-18px}@media only screen and (max-width: 767px){.template-cart yonka-gwp{margin-left:-15px;margin-right:-15px}.template-cart yonka-gwp .gwp-button-prev{left:25px}.template-cart yonka-gwp .gwp-button-next{right:20px}}.gwp-tiers{display:flex;flex-direction:row;justify-content:space-around;background-color:#b2a6f6;border-radius:4px;height:4px;margin:0 8px 3rem;position:relative}.gwp-tiers .tier{width:10px;height:10px;border-radius:10px;background-color:#fff;outline:3px solid #B2A6F6;position:relative;top:-3px}.gwp-tiers .tier.active{outline-color:#000}.gwp-tiers .tier span{display:block;font-size:11px;text-wrap:nowrap;width:100px;margin-left:-45px;text-align:center;position:relative;top:16px;line-height:1.2}.gwp-tiers .progress{height:4px;background-color:#000;border-radius:4px;width:0%;display:block;position:absolute;left:0;top:0;margin:0;overflow:visible}.gwp-tiers .progress:after{content:"";display:block;width:10px;height:10px;border-radius:10px;background-color:#000;outline:3px solid black;position:absolute;top:-3px;right:-5px}.gwp-tiers .progress.full:after{display:none;width:100%!important}.gwp-message{margin:0 0 18px;font-size:14px;color:#000;order:-1;font-weight:400}.gwp-slider-element-wrapper:has(.swiper-slide){margin:0 -1rem;background-color:#f1effe;position:relative}.gwp-products:has(.swiper-slide) .swiper{padding:16px}.gwp-products:has(.swiper-slide) .swiper .swiper-slide{height:auto;background-color:#fff;padding:7px 5px;-webkit-user-select:none;user-select:none;position:relative}.gwp-product{display:grid;grid-template-columns:99px 1fr;height:100%}.gwp-product.disabled:after{content:"";position:absolute;top:0;left:0;width:100%;height:100%;background-color:#eee9}.gwp-product.disabled .locked{position:absolute;top:0;left:0;padding:5px 7px 4px;background:#505050;font-size:12px;line-height:normal;font-weight:300;color:#fff;z-index:1;display:flex;gap:5px;justify-content:center;align-items:center}.gwp-product .title{font-weight:500;font-size:14px;margin-bottom:5px;line-height:normal}.gwp-product .product-desc{font-size:14px;color:#111;font-weight:300}.gwp-product .image{position:relative;width:99px;height:105px}.gwp-product .image img{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:contain}.gwp-product .content{display:flex;flex-direction:column;padding:4px 0}.gwp-product .content button{align-self:flex-start}.gwp-product .price-wrapper{margin:8px 0;line-height:normal;flex-grow:1}.gwp-product .price-wrapper .price{font-size:16px;font-style:normal;font-weight:400;line-height:normal}.gwp-product .price-wrapper .label{color:#b2a6f6;font-family:Roboto;font-size:16px;font-style:normal;font-weight:500;line-height:normal;text-transform:uppercase}.gwp-points{margin:0 -1rem;background-color:#f1effe;padding:0 1rem 16px}.gwp-points input{-webkit-appearance:none;appearance:none;outline:1px solid #b2a7f7;outline-offset:1px;width:12px;height:12px;margin-right:4px}.gwp-points input:checked{background-color:#b2a7f7}
/*# sourceMappingURL=/cdn/shop/t/4/assets/component-yonka-gwp.css.map */
